| basket | a net fixed on a hoop used as the goal (container that holds things) |
| court | the playing area |
| bounce | to rebound after hitting a surface |
| bounce pass | a pass that bounces off the floor before it reaches the receiver |
| chest pass | a two-handed pass thrown from chest height |
| double-dribble | violation of dribbling the ball with two hands , or stopping and restarting the dribble |
| foul | a violation resulting from illegal contact with an opposing player |
| free throw | a free shot taken from the free throw line as the result of a foul |
| guarding | following an opponent to stop him from driving, shooting or passing easily |
| hoop | round metal rim from which a basketball net is suspended |
| backboard | a board behind the basket, off which the ball may rebound |
| jump shot | a shot taken while a player is jumping through the air |
| lay up | a shot taken close to the basket that is usually banked off the backboard and into the basket |
| overhead pass | a pass thrown from over the head, |
| personal foul | a foul that involves illegal physical contact such as blocking, charging, elbowing or holding |
| rebound | get control of a ball that has come off the rim or backboard after a failed shot attempt |
| referees | officials who call violations and fouls, give penalties, signal field goals , and stop and start play |
| set shot | shot taken with both feet on the floor in a set position |
| shoot | to throw the ball in an attempt to score a goal |
| travelling | the violation of moving with the ball without dribbling correctly |
| violations | a broken rule or an infraction |
| turnover | a player loses the ball to a member of the other team without taking a shot |
| time-out | clock stoppage requested by a couch for a short meeting with the players |
| substitute | a player who comes into the game to replac a player on the court |
| block | to stop the movement of an opponent, or stop an opponent's pass or shot |
